Several research studies reported development towards potential biomarkers for autism spectrum ailment (ASD)." The outcomes of NIEHS-supported autism biomarker analysis might notify scientific as well as hygienics strategies," stated Cindy Lawler, Ph.D., who manages the NIEHS autism give program.She explained that biomarkers of vulnerability can easily educate screening process of little ones and also kids who may be at boosted threat, because early assistance may be beneficial." Recognizing biomarkers may additionally give ideas concerning the hidden the field of biology of autism," Lawler claimed. "There may stand out subgroups, with various sources, that quality different techniques for protection and also treatment.".Brand-new gene of interest.Analysts in the NIEHS Neurobiology Laboratory disclosed in November 2019 that when a gene referred to as Nr3c2 was disrupted in computer mice, the leading social actions as well as actions to brand new objects corresponded to those frequently related to ASD.Postdoctoral fellow Katharine McCann, Ph.D., lead writer of the research, said that Nr3c2 plays a vital part in hormonal responses to a stressful experience. Therefore, interruption to its function or expression can have durable consequences for stress-related behavior.McCann's research paid attention to the Nr3c2 genetics, which codes for a healthy protein called the mineralocorticoid receptor. (Picture courtesy of Steve McCaw).The gene is strongly shared in the brain area referred to as the hippocampal region CA2, and also shows up to participate in significant tasks in CA2 progression.Serena Dudek, Ph.D., deputy main of the Neurobiology Research laboratory and also the research study's senior writer revealed that her team was actually partnering with the genetics before its own relate to autism. Her crew focuses on the CA2 region." CA2 had actually presently been actually disclosed to be linked to social behavior, by our team and also others," she stated. "Nr3c2 is actually specifically fascinating because it is not shared to the very same level throughout the human brain, like several various other autism-linked genetics are actually.".Other recent studies stated that anomalies in Nr3c2 determined a brand-new ASD syndrome, as well as 3 bros along with autism shared the very same kind of Nr3c2 mutation.Rate of metabolism of steels, various other aspects.In September 2019, beneficiary Manish Arora, Ph.D., from Icahn Institution of Medicine at Mt. Sinai, co-authored a report on metabolic requirement of nutrients and poisonous substances as well as advancement of both ASD and attention deficit disorder (HYPERACTIVITY).The scientists assessed primary teeth of doubles to research rate of metabolism of crucial as well as poisonous aspects. They found variations in exposures between youngsters with regular neurodevelopment, or even neurotypical, and also little ones with ASD." Dysregulation of cyclical procedures in essential metabolic process in the course of prenatal as well as very early postnatal advancement certainly not simply covers [metabolic] process shared through attention deficit disorder as well as ASD, yet likewise make up components certain to either ailment," the writers wrote.The team made use of lasers on baby teeth to generate accounts of metallic uptake throughout fetal and postnatal development. (Graphic thanks to Austin et cetera by means of Creative Commons Attribution 4.0 International License).Invulnerable pens.A study moneyed partly by NIEHS checked out degrees in neonatal blood stream of body immune system elements and noted increases in proinflammatory molecules referred to as IL-6 as well as IL-8." High levels of some inflammatory pens in newborn bloodspots suggested a much higher degree of invulnerable activation at birth in children that were actually subsequently diagnosed along with ASD," the writers created. Expansion of their preliminary research study might lead to id of biomarkers for examination of ASD danger in newborns.Biomarkers of susceptibility may educate assessment of infants and also little ones, because very early assistance can be helpful.".Clues coming from the placenta.Analysts along with the NIEHS-funded Pens of Autism Risk in Children Discovering Early Signs (MARBLES) research study linked epigenetic improvements in the placentas of newborns eventually identified along with ASD. Epigenetic changes, like the addition of chemical tags called methyl teams, effect genetics activity without changing the underlying DNA.The experts analyzed the placentas of greater than 40 women and found 400 regions in the genome where methylation varied in between those later identified with ASD and neurotypical youngsters. More analyses showed pair of epigenetic modifications that may function as biomarkers in really early life.These differently methylated areas overlapped areas earlier pinpointed as areas of hereditary threat for ASD.
